Composting With Red Wigglers
Composting with red wigglers is a efficient and sustainable method for changing organic waste right into nutrient-rich compost. These worms, particularly the Eisenia fetida species, grow in decomposing issue and can consume their weight in organic material daily. This capacity not only increases the decomposition procedure yet likewise boosts the general effectiveness of composting.
To start composting with red wigglers, one should create an appropriate atmosphere for them. A worm bin can be built from different products, consisting of plastic or wood, and must have bed linen made from shredded paper, cardboard, or coconut coir. It is vital to keep a well balanced diet for the worms, including veggie scraps, fruit peels, coffee premises, and crushed eggshells, while staying clear of dairy, meat, and oily foods, which can bring in pests.
Regular surveillance of dampness degrees and temperature is necessary to make sure the worms continue to be healthy and balanced and efficient. As they process the natural waste, red wigglers generate vermicompost, a dark, crunchy substance rich in advantageous microbes. This vermicompost can be used to boost the efficiency of compost systems, making them a very useful property to any type of lasting gardening undertaking.
